Costco plans large expansion into the Canadian market

Costco Canada is about to expand in a major way, with plans for the opening of seven new stores during 2017.

“I think the fact that we are opening so many stores right now has to do with very strong sales over the last few years,” says Richard Galanti, the retailer’s executive vice-president and chief financial officer.

About 90 per cent of retailers in the U.S and Canada renew their membership, says Costco. Therefore their membership format will become a large problem for traditional supermarkets. Analysts estimate that opening a Costco Canada is equal to opening four to five conventional supermarkets.

An August report from Kevin Grier Market Analysis and Consulting has shared that general merchants such as Costco and Walmart have taken over the market share for traditional grocery retailers. In 2015, grocery retailers’ share of Canadian food sales was about 78 per cent, a steady drop from 84 per cent in 2010.
